Description

Are you gearing up for the MSRA (Multi-Specialty Recruitment Assessment) exam and looking for a structured, effective plan to maximize your preparation in the final two-four months? Join us for this comprehensive webinar designed to guide you through a focused, strategic approach to ace the MSRA exam.

We are joined by Robert Hwang (Bobby), a T&O CT1 Ashford and St Peter's NHS trust. MSRA score is PD 290 (top 3%), and knowledge 291 (top 7%). He will share his experience and tips on how to approach the MSRA

This session will cover:

  • Understanding the MSRA: Exam format, key components, and scoring.
  • Optimized Study Plans: How to structure your 8-week schedule for maximum efficiency.
  • Key Resources: High-yield study materials, question banks, and apps to boost retention.
  • Time Management Strategies: Balancing study with other commitments.
  • Common Pitfalls: Mistakes to avoid during preparation and on exam day.
  • Q&A with Experts: Get answers to your burning questions about MSRA prep.
